#C493F3 Hex Color Code

#C493F3

The Hexadecimal Color #C493F3 is a contrast shade of Plum. #C493F3 RGB value is rgb(196, 147, 243). RGB Color Model of #C493F3 consists of 76% red, 57% green and 95% blue. HSL color Mode of #C493F3 has 271°(degrees) Hue, 80% Saturation and 76% Lightness. #C493F3 color has an wavelength of 449.37037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#C493F3 is #CC99F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#C493F3 is #C9E. The Closest Color to #C493F3 is #DDA0DD. Official Name of #C493F3 Hex Code is Light Wisteria.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#C493F3 is 19 Cyan 40 Magenta 0 Yellow 5 Black and #C493F3 CMY is 19, 40,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#C493F3 is hsl(271,80,76,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(271, 40, 95).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#C493F3 is 49.37, 39.07, 89.72.
Hex8 Value of #C493F3 is #C493F3FF. Decimal Value of #C493F3 is 12882931 and Octal Value of #C493F3 is 61111763. Binary Value of #C493F3 is 11000100, 10010011, 11110011 and Android of #C493F3 is 4291073011 / 0xffc493f3.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#C493F3 is 0.277, 0.219, 0.219 and YIQ Color Space of #C493F3 is 172.595, -1.6457, 40.2387.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#C493F3 is 38.39, 32.13, 88.91.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#C493F3 is 68.8, 36.4, -41.29.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#C493F3 is 68.8, 18.31, -71.22.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#C493F3 is 68.8, 55.04, 311.4. Hunter Lab variable of #C493F3 is 62.51, 31.6, -41.35.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C493F3

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
